Philco 512 red mandarim: flowers and bird
1) Does anyone have good photos or knows where to get them showing
the flowers painted on the front of the set and the bird on the lid?

2) Were the flowers and the bird made according to a only one pattern or were there multiples patterns? Icon_confused: Icon_exclaim
10-10-2007, 03:29 AM
Post: #2
 
I can tell you that the patterns on the 1928 Philco painted table models were all hand-painted; thus, there will be variations in the patterns from one set to another. Nevertheless, each model followed a distinctive pattern; i.e. the painted flowers and the bird on the 512 Mandarin Red will all be very similar, but not exactly identical.
